Tips For Homeowners on Septic System Health in Avon, Colorado.
As everyone knows, no residence is complete without a waste tank. For those of us who own houses, it is imperative to pay meticulous attention to keeping up of your septic system's condition, since it directly affects not only your own well-being but also the surrounding environment.
Imagine the inconvenience of rising early and realizing that your toilet is backed up, or having to endure the noxious stench emanating from a septic tank leak.
Below are a couple of straightforward procedures for householders to comply with in order to properly care for the wellness of their septic system.
Regular Inspection and Pumping
Typically, a residential sewage tank should be professionally inspected at least every 3 to 5 years by experienced technicians. Throughout this inspection, the expert inspectors will examine for leaks, inspect the top and base of your tank, evaluate the scum and sludge layers in your sewage tank, and execute skilled maintenance of your tank.
Efficient Use Of Water
The lower the amount of water in a home results in reduced water entering the septic tank. Restroom flushing habits makes up approximately 25% to 30% of water use in the household. The most effective method to decrease water usage in the toilet is by replacing older models with high-efficiency fixtures, employing fewer gallons of water per flushing.
High Efficiency Shower Heads
The water utilized when bathing is also directed into the septic tank. To minimize this, the smart choice is to utilize high-efficiency shower heads, specifically designed to decrease water use.
Proper Disposal of Waste
Numerous folks possess the unfortunate habit of treating the toilet as if it were a waste receptacle. Nonetheless, practicing this behavior ultimately results in septic system clogs. Therefore, householders should make sure that everyone in the household disposes of waste properly and avoids it in the toilet.
Seasonal Septic System Care Advice
As crucial as looking after the septic system annually, it is equally vital to provide season-specific maintenance to the septic tanks system. Listed are a few recommendations for seasonal maintenance across the seasonal changes:
Fall (Autumn)
Taking proper care of the septic system is crucial in preparing for severe cold winter weather.
- It is advisable the sewage tank before winter arrives, as it's hard when winter sets in.
- During the fall season, limit the use of lawn mowers within the vicinity of the sewage tank, while do not use automobiles in this area at all costs.
- Moreover, make sure to shield the treatment area from freezing.
Winter
Caring for septic systems throughout the winter might be significant challenges, given the freezing temperatures. Hence, it's advisable to start preparing for cold weather in advance, preferably in the fall.
The most important attention you can offer your sewage system in winter involves periodically examining the commonly affected zones where septic systems might freeze, with the goal of avoiding this potential issue. These locations are:
- The conduit emanating from the tank in your residence
- The tube that goes to the soil treatment zone
- The section for soil treatment
- In addition to the waste tank
Spring
- Proper septic system care for the spring season involves the following steps:
- When the sun is out and the snow is thawing, it's a suitable opportunity to plan a professional septic inspection. This inspection ensures the health of your septic tank.
- Springtime offers an excellent opportunity to replace your filter. The filter might have become clogged during the winter months, potentially causing malfunctions in the septic system.
- Spring is an opportune moment to schedule a tank maintenance. This helps maintain the efficiency of your septic tank.
Summer
Summer septic system care involves the following steps:
- Warm weather in the summer can heighten the odor from your septic tank, so homeowners should be prepared to contact professional septic tank technicians in the summer months.
- The use of water tends to go up in the summer, resulting in more water entering the septic tank. To minimize this, switch to high-efficiency toilets that consume less water.
